13. Elfland
Place: Somerville, Massachusetts, Boston
Period: 2021
Expense: Incalculable
Elfland in Somerville is a delightfully quirky creation that originated from the imagination of an eight-year-old child. After a nearby gas station was abandoned, the vacant lot caught the attention of the young visionary and his family. They cleared the space and built a wall around it, transforming the area into a whimsical elf settlement.
As the project evolved, the child and his family began to add various small models and decorations with elf themes, creating a magical environment that captures the imagination of all who pass by. This charming installation has become a beloved local attraction, showcasing the power of creativity and community spirit.

Elfland truly blossomed when outsiders began contributing their own models, transforming it into a unique little metropolis. This influx of creativity enriched the original vision, turning the whimsical elf settlement into a vibrant community art installation that captures the hearts of many.
However, the developers of the area now face a challenging dilemma. With plans for redevelopment, they are tasked with relocating this beloved Boston monument without causing any damage. The stakes are high, as no one wants their business to be associated with the destruction of such a cherished public art installation.
